Program Analysis

University of Virginia-Main Campus's Mathematics graduates start at $60,784/yr — above the $50,797 national average, though not by a wide margin.

The 15.3x earnings multiple means ten-year projected earnings exceed tuition cost by an order of magnitude. By pure financial math, this is a standout.

AI exposure is significant at 65% of job tasks, producing a 31% spread between best and worst-case decade earnings. The field isn't immune to disruption.

Loan repayment is a non-issue here — $17,468 in median debt clears quickly against $60,784 in annual earnings.

Ranked #7 out of 253 programs, University of Virginia-Main Campus's Mathematics program lands in the top 5% — a strong signal of graduate success.

Earnings growth from $60,784 to $133,210 over five years (119% increase) indicates that graduates in this field see meaningful salary progression.
